Using RNA interference to study cyclin A's role in male reproductive development of oriental river prawns

Updated

Abstract

Knockdown of Cyclin A expression in male oriental river prawns resulted in a dramatic decrease in sperm count to less than 5% of the total cells in the testis.

  • Expression of Cyclin A was significantly higher in male prawns with double-side eyestalk ablation compared to those with single-side ablation.
  • During the reproductive season, Cyclin A expression was significantly elevated in the testis and androgenic gland compared to the non-reproductive season.
  • (RNAi) targeting Cyclin A resulted in decreased expression of insulin-like androgenic gland hormone, indicating a regulatory relationship.
  • Histological observations confirmed that Cyclin A knockdown inhibited testis development in male prawns.

Key takeaways

  • Eyestalk ablation significantly increased expression in male prawns, with levels rising 5.12× and 8.17× after single-side and double-side ablation, respectively, compared to control.
  • expression was 4.12× higher in the testis and 2.98× higher in the androgenic gland during the reproductive season compared to the non-reproductive season.
  • knockdown of resulted in a dramatic decrease in sperm cells, with less than 5% of testis cells being sperm on day 14 post-treatment.
